Requirements

· The on-site occupational provider shall be licensed to practice medicine in the State where he or she is assigned, preferably Board Certified in Occupational Medicine, or leading toward certification with three years of experience in Occupational Medicine.

· Each on-site occupational provider will be the Leader of their respective medical department

· Each on-site occupational provider must be knowledgeable in OSHA record keeping and compliance.

· Each on-site occupational provider must manage disability and workers compensation cases.

· Each on-site occupational provider must be able to respond to emergencies anywhere on the plant premises and participate in emergency drills.

· The on-site occupational provider will provide advisory and consulting services to Plant Management, Chief Physician, and Corporate Medical Operations in a timely manner, and will generally assist Stellantis in Occupational Medicine Services.

· First-aid and emergency care for employees, contract employees, and visitors.

· Care for occupational illness and injury.

· Assessment and referral for other than minor occupational illness or injury care, in accordance with Workers’ Compensation and regulations.

· Limited supportive care and /or referral for non-occupational medical conditions.

· Medical examinations: pre-placement physicals, transfer, fitness, return to work, termination, temporary/permanent disability determination, etc.

· Medical examinations or tests for monitoring occupational exposures.

· Medical status evaluations to assist in the case management of compensable illness or injury claimants.

· Medical status evaluations to assist in the case management of employees on extended (non-occupational) sickness disability leave.

· Assistance and advisory services to Wellbeing, Health & Safety (WHS) and Managerial Personnel.

· Immunizations

· Epidemiological surveillance: Be alert to clusters or patterns of illnesses or risks that may be evidenced while providing services and shall communicate such observations promptly. Participate in special health studies or health trend analysis that may be arranged by Plant / Corporate Medical Operations and conducted by consultant services.

· Wellness and health promotion services are provided by a third party. The on-site medical staff will be asked, however, to coordinate with the various vendors to improve the efficacy of those programs. Other duties as assigned.

About Valor Healthcare

Valor Healthcare was established in 2004 and is the largest, most experienced contract provider of VA CBOCs in the country, currently operating 50+ clinics across the United States that treat over 150,000 Veterans a year.

Valor provides a full range of healthcare services that are tailored to meet the specific needs of federal government agencies and partners, including the U.S. Department of Veterans’ Affairs. Our CBOCs are specifically designed to protect the security, privacy, and dignity of our patients, and our clinics utilize the latest design features to ensure our patients are treated efficiently. We are the only CBOC provider to hold The Joint Commission blanket accreditation for Ambulatory Care, meaning any CBOC we open will be accredited by The Joint Commission from Day one.

In addition to providing care for our deserving Veterans, Valor Healthcare offers Occupational Health services committed to the well-being and safety of employees. We focus on injury prevention, employee education and awareness as well as advisory services.
